Leveraging Integration for Seamless Data Flow

The true power of workflow automation is unlocked when it’s seamlessly integrated with other critical business systems, such as CRM, ERP, and accounting software. This integration eliminates the need for manual data entry, reduces the risk of errors, and provides a holistic view of business operations. For instance, when an order is placed in a CRM system, an automated workflow can trigger the fulfillment process in the ERP system, automatically updating inventory levels and initiating shipping. This end-to-end integration streamlines processes and improves overall efficiency. Eliminating data silos is critical for informed decision-making.

Addressing Change Management & User Adoption

Implementing workflow automation often requires a significant change in how employees work. Therefore, effective change management is crucial for ensuring successful adoption. This involves providing adequate training, addressing concerns, and demonstrating the benefits of the new system. It’s important to involve employees in the implementation process, soliciting their feedback and incorporating their suggestions. A phased rollout, starting with a pilot program in a specific department, can help identify and address potential issues before the system is deployed across the entire organization. Open communication and ongoing support are essential for fostering a positive attitude towards automation.

The Future of Work: Intelligent Automation and Beyond

The evolution of automation technology is accelerating, with the emergence of intelligent automation (IA) – combining robotic process automation (RPA) with artificial intelligence (AI) and machine learning (ML). This represents a significant step forward, enabling systems to handle more complex tasks that previously required human intervention. IA can automate not only routine processes but also those involving unstructured data and requiring cognitive skills, like decision-making and problem-solving.
